How to apply for FRCR
The Fellowship of the Royal College of Radiologists (FRCR) is a globally recognized certification for radiologists who want to enhance their expertise in diagnostic imaging. This certification, awarded by the Royal College of Radiologists (RCR), UK, is widely accepted in India, the Middle East, and several other countries. Many radiologists in India aim to clear the FRCR 2B exam to improve their career prospects. If you’re wondering how to apply for FRCR, this guide will walk you through the process.
Eligibility for FRCR
To apply for the FRCR exam, candidates must meet the following requirements:
MBBS Qualification – You must have a primary medical qualification that is recognized by the General Medical Council (GMC), UK.
Postgraduate Radiology Training – Candidates should be undergoing or have completed radiology training equivalent to the UK system.
Relevant Clinical Experience – For the FRCR 2B exam, a minimum of three years of clinical radiology training is required.
FRCR Exam Structure
The FRCR examination consists of three parts:
FRCR Part 1 – Covers physics and anatomy.
FRCR Part 2A – Includes multiple-choice questions (MCQs) on radiology.
FRCR Part 2B – The final exam, including rapid reporting, long cases, and viva sessions.
Steps to Apply for FRCR
Step 1: Register on the RCR Website
Candidates need to create an account on the Royal College of Radiologists (RCR) website (www.rcr.ac.uk) to start the application process.
Step 2: Select the Exam
Once registered, candidates can choose the FRCR exam part they want to attempt and check available exam dates.
Step 3: Check Exam Centers
FRCR exams are conducted in multiple locations worldwide, including India, the UK, UAE, Singapore, and Hong Kong. Select the most convenient exam center.
Step 4: Pay the Exam Fee
The FRCR exam fee varies based on the exam part and location. Payments can be made online via credit or debit card.
Step 5: Submit Required Documents
Candidates must submit:
MBBS degree certificate
Proof of radiology training
Passport or valid ID proof
Step 6: Prepare for the Exam
After registration, candidates should begin preparing using FRCR 2B online courses and mock exams to improve their chances of passing.

Technological Advancements in Radiology
Recent advancements in medical imaging technology have significantly enhanced the capabilities of radiologists. Key technologies such as MRI (Magnetic Resonance Imaging), CT (Computed Tomography) scans, ultrasound, and X-rays are becoming more sophisticated, offering higher resolution images, faster processing, and improved diagnostic accuracy. Additionally, 3D imaging and 4D ultrasound are gaining popularity, especially in specialized fields like obstetrics and oncology, where precision is crucial.
One of the most prominent developments is the rise of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ning in radiology. AI algorithms are increasingly being used for tasks like image analysis, detection of abnormalities, and providing clinical decision support. By automating routine tasks, AI allows radiologists to focus on more complex cases and reduces the possibility of human error. Leading hospitals like Manipal Hospitals are incorporating AI tools to enhance the efficiency and accuracy of diagnostic processes.
Role of Telemedicine in Radiology
Another transformative trend in radiology is the integration of telemedicine and teleradiology, especially in rural areas where access to specialists may be limited. Through telemedicine, patients in remote locations can send their diagnostic images to radiologists in urban centers for interpretation and consultation. This allows timely diagnoses and minimizes delays in treatment, ensuring that patients receive the care they need.

FRCR Exam: A Comprehensive Guide for FRCR Exam Preparation
The FRCR exam (Fellowship of the Royal College of Radiologists) is a significant milestone for radiologists aiming to further their careers and gain international recognition in the field of radiology. It is a highly competitive and rigorous examination that tests candidates' theoretical knowledge and practical skills in diagnostic imaging. Preparing for the FRCR exam requires a well-structured plan, a deep understanding of radiology principles, and the ability to apply this knowledge in various clinical scenarios.
1. Understanding the FRCR Exam Structure
The FRCR exam consists of three parts:
FRCR Part 1: Focuses on basic medical knowledge in anatomy, pathology, and radiological techniques. It assesses the candidate's understanding of the foundation of radiology.
FRCR Part 2A: This is the theoretical part of the exam, which tests knowledge in radiology and medical imaging techniques across various specialties, including chest, abdominal, musculoskeletal, and neuro-radiology.
FRCR Part 2B: This part involves practical assessments, including the Rapid Reporting section, where candidates are tested on their ability to interpret radiological images quickly and accurately under time pressure.
To pass the FRCR exam, candidates must demonstrate proficiency in both theoretical knowledge and practical application of radiology principles.
2. Preparing for the FRCR Exam
Effective FRCR radiology preparation requires a combination of comprehensive studying, hands-on practice, and understanding the exam format. Here are the key steps to prepare:
Master the Core Topics: Focus on mastering core topics that are frequently tested in the FRCR exam. These include anatomy, radiographic techniques, common diseases, and imaging modalities. Use textbooks, peer-reviewed journals, and online resources for in-depth learning.
Enroll in FRCR Radiologist Course Training: Joining a specialized FRCR radiologist course training can significantly enhance your preparation. These courses offer structured study schedules, detailed coverage of the syllabus, and expert guidance from experienced instructors. They also include mock exams, image interpretation exercises, and time management techniques to help you perform well under exam conditions.
Practice with Mock Exams: Regular practice with mock exams and question banks is essential to familiarize yourself with the type of questions and the exam structure. These practice exams are designed to mimic the real test environment, helping you identify areas that require improvement.
Join FRCR Preparation Workshops: Many hospitals and institutions offer FRCR preparation courses and workshops. These workshops provide an opportunity to work with seasoned radiologists and educators who can offer practical insights and tips for succeeding in the exam.
3. Importance of Practical Training for the FRCR Exam
The FRCR 2B exam, which is focused on practical assessments, requires hands-on experience in interpreting radiological images. For this, real-life practice with clinical cases is essential. Clinical exposure to diverse medical conditions, through teaching hospitals or high-volume centers, provides invaluable experience.

4. Tips for Success in the FRCR Exam
Develop a Study Plan: Set realistic study goals, focusing on one topic at a time. Break down your study material into manageable sections and allocate specific time slots to each area of the syllabus.
Time Management: Time management is key during both study and exam phases. Develop a strategy to answer questions quickly and accurately. In the Rapid Reporting section of the FRCR exam, practicing time management under pressure is crucial.
Collaborate with Peers: Study groups and peer collaboration can enhance your understanding of complex topics. Discussing challenging concepts with fellow candidates or experienced radiologists can provide different perspectives and deepen your knowledge.
Stay Updated with Advances: The field of radiology is constantly evolving with new imaging technologies and techniques. Stay updated with the latest research, guidelines, and advances in radiology to ensure you are fully prepared for the FRCR exam.
